Extractor Fans for Island Kitchens: An Essential Guide

Island kitchens are a hallmark of modern-day home design, providing both style and functionality. However, as stunning as these kitchen layouts can be, they often include their own set of difficulties, particularly concerning ventilation. One of the best solutions for these obstacles lies in the setup of extractor fans. Understanding Extractor Fans

Extractors fans, extractor fan for Island also referred to as range hoods or exhaust hoods, are devices that assist remove smoke, steam, heat, grease, and cooking smells from the kitchen. They operate by drawing air through filters and venting it outside or recirculating it back into the kitchen.

Significance of Extractor Fans in Island Kitchens

island extractor hood cooking areas typically do not have appropriate ventilation because they don't have traditional walls to mount a range hood on. This can cause pain and potential health threats from inhaling fats, smoke, and odors. Here are numerous factors why extractor fans are necessary:

  • Improved Air Quality: They assist keep a fresher indoor environment by removing pollutants.
  • Lowered Heat: Cooking can increase temperature levels; extractor fans help minimize this by eliminating hot air.
  • Grease Control: Regular use decreases grease accumulation on cabinets and walls, aiding in kitchen maintenance.
  • Improved Cooking Experience: A well-ventilated kitchen makes cooking more satisfying, permitting chefs to concentrate on their culinary developments.

Kinds Of Extractor Fans for Island Kitchens

When picking an extractor fan for an island cooker hood uk kitchen, it is important to consider the various types readily available. Here are the most typical options:

  1. Ducted Extractor Fans:

    • Functionality: These fans vent air outside, using ducts.
    • Pros: Highly effective at getting rid of smells and humidity.
    • Cons: Installation can be intricate and may require extra structural adjustments.
  2. Ductless (Recirculating) Extractor Fans:

    • Functionality: These fans filter air and after that recirculate it back into the kitchen.
    • Pros: Easier to set up, as they do not require ductwork.
    • Cons: Less efficient at eliminating smells compared to ducted designs.
  3. Downdraft Extractor Fans:

    • Functionality: Installed behind the range, they pull smoke downwards and vent it through ducts or filters.
    • Pros: Sleek style, ideal for maintaining an open kitchen.
    • Cons: Effectiveness can be restricted by cooking style and wind instructions.
  4. Wall-Mounted Extractor Fans:

    • Functionality: While not specifically for islands, some designs can be adapted for island use.
    • Pros: Wide range of designs and sizes offered.
    • Cons: May require longer ducts to reach outside.

Aspects to Consider When Choosing an Extractor Fan

Selecting the right extractor fan entails evaluating particular crucial elements:

  • Kitchen Size: The larger the kitchen, the more effective the fan must be. The capacity is generally determined in cubic feet per minute (CFM).
  • Noise Level: Some fans can be rather loud. Go with models with lower sones (a measure of perceived volume).
  • Filter Types: Mesh filters are easy to tidy, while charcoal filters should be changed regularly.
  • Design and Aesthetics: Considering that chosen fans can be a centerpiece in an island kitchen, their style needs to complement the total looks.
  • Spending plan: Prices for extractor fans can vary extensively, so it's important to set a spending plan that thinks about both purchase and setup costs.

Setup Tips

Appropriate setup is essential for optimum performance. Here are essential ideas:

  1. Height Consideration: Install the fan 24-30 inches above the cooking surface for maximum effectiveness.
  2. Ducting: If utilizing a ducted system, ensure ducts are as short and straight as possible to improve airflow.
  3. Electrical Considerations: Ensure compliance with local codes; consider hiring a professional electrical expert if needed.
  4. Availability: Ensure that controls are easily available for extractor fan for island day-to-day usage.

Upkeep of Extractor Fans

To ensure longevity and optimal efficiency, routine upkeep is required. Here are some tips for maintaining extractor fans:

  • Clean Filters Regularly: Depending on use, filters must be cleaned up regular monthly or bimonthly.
  • Inspect Fan Blades: Periodically look for grease buildup on the blades and clean as needed.
  • Inspect Ducts: Ensure that the ductwork is free from blockages and clean every 1-2 years.
  • Service the Motor: Consider yearly servicing of the motor to guarantee it runs efficiently.

FAQs About Extractor Fans for Island Kitchens

  1. Can I install an extractor fan myself?

    • While some property owners may install extractor fans themselves, it is suggested to hire an expert for complicated installations, especially for ducted systems.
  2. How do I identify the proper CFM for my kitchen?

    • A basic general rule is to calculate 100 CFM for every linear foot of your cooking surface. For instance, a 5-foot cooking surface area would need a fan with at least 500 CFM.
  3. Are ductless extractor fans reliable?

    • Ductless extractor fans can successfully filter out some odors, however they are not as powerful as ducted models for complete smell and smoke elimination.
  4. How frequently should I replace the filters?

    • Charcoal filters need to be changed every 3-6 months, while metal filters can be washed and recycled.
  5. Is the sound level of Extractor Fan For Island fans adjustable?

    • Many modern extractor fans included adjustable fan speeds, enabling users to handle sound levels based on cooking requirements.
